Measuring technical inefficiency and CO2 shadow price of Korean fossil-fuel generation companies using deterministic and stochastic approaches

Abstract: This paper measures the technical inefficiency and the shadow price of Korean fossil-fuel generation companies (GENCOs) between 2001 and 2016 at the firm-level. To obtain robust empirical results, this study employs both commonly used deterministic and stochastic estimation methods.
